| 2.ESOR 2013 — European symposium on Organic Reactivity | | Dates | 01 Sep 2013 → 06 Sep 2013 | [ID=449860]  | | Location | Prague, Czech Republic | | Abstract | The ESOR Symposia are dedicated to fundamental research in organic chemistry and related areas, emphasizing the understanding of reactions (e.g., mechanisms, energetics) as well as the structures of compounds and materials. Experimental as well as theoretical contributions are welcomed with a particular preference for multidisciplinary approaches. The program will include plenary and invited lectures, oral presentations, poster presentations, and an exhibition. We wish to cover all important areas of physical-organic chemistry and its interactions with other sciences, e.g., mechanistic studies as a driving force in modern synthesis, physical-organic chemistry of complex systems, new experimental and theoretical methods in organic chemistry. | | Topics | Organic chemistry, physical chemistry, reaction mechanisms, reaction kinetics, spectroscopy | | Weblink | http://www.uochb.cz/web/structure/1073.html | | Contact | Detlef Schroder, IOCB, Prague | | Related subject(s) | Physical Chemistry |
